New WMG Machine
Introducing the new Vinext machine It is an innovative membrane technology that allows the perfect control and management of the concentration of oxygen, carbon dioxide and eliminates hydrogen sulphide in wine. Immediate Benefits: Longer shelf life – Reduction in SO2 usage Guarantee of accuracy in CO2 Notable improvement of sensory characteristics Clean aromas Low production…

Labelling Machines
Enos has been designing and producing labelling machines since 1976. Their strength is their passion, experience and attention to every detail.
